Market Growth Projections
The Global Aircraft Wheel And Brake MRO Market Industry is projected to witness substantial growth over the next decade. With an estimated market value of 8.8 USD Billion in 2024, it is anticipated to reach 13.4 USD Billion by 2035, reflecting a compound annual growth rate of 3.9% from 2025 to 2035. This growth trajectory indicates a robust demand for MRO services driven by factors such as increasing air traffic, technological advancements, and regulatory compliance. The market's expansion presents opportunities for stakeholders to innovate and enhance service offerings in response to evolving industry needs.

Technological Advancements
Technological innovations in aircraft wheel and brake systems are significantly influencing the Global Aircraft Wheel And Brake MRO Market Industry. Advanced materials and designs enhance the performance and durability of these components, leading to reduced maintenance intervals and costs. The integration of predictive maintenance technologies, such as data analytics and IoT, allows operators to monitor the condition of wheels and brakes in real-time. This proactive approach not only improves safety but also optimizes MRO processes, potentially increasing market value as it evolves. The industry is likely to see a shift towards more sophisticated MRO solutions as these technologies become more prevalent.
